  • Asteroid

    The Near Earth Asteroid Rendezvous (NEAR) spacecraft successfully landed on the surface of the asteroid Eros.
  • First Tourist

    First Tourist
    Dennis Tito became the first tourist in space after paying $20,000,000 to the Russian Space Program.
  • Delta

    Delta
    NASA launches the Spitzer Space Telescope aboard a Delta rocket.
  • Alien Moon

    Alien Moon
    After descending by parachute, the Huygens probe lands on Saturn's largest moon, Titan.
  • Impact With Comet

    Impact With Comet
    After a journey of 174 days, the Deep Impact space probe fulfills its mission by slamming into a comet known as Tempel 1.
  • Extrasolar Planets

    Extrasolar Planets
    The Kepler spacecraft launches on a mission to search for planets outside our solar system.
  • Barack Obama

    Barack Obama
    President Barack Obama signed legislation focusing NASA’s efforts on exploring Mars and all asteroids.
  • Orbiting Mercury

    Orbiting Mercury
    The US Messenger to Mercury that launched in 2004 finally begins its year long orbit of the planet
  • Final Flight for Space Shuttle Program

    Final Flight for Space Shuttle Program
    The space shuttle Atlantis becomes the last American space shuttle to be launched into space.
  • Orbit An Asteroid

    Orbit An Asteroid
    NASA's DAWN spacecraft was the first man made spacecraft to orbit an asteroid.
  • Dwarf Planet

    Dwarf Planet
    NASA's Dawn spacecraft enters orbit around dwarf planet Ceres.
